Ingredients

- 8 tablespoons (1 stick) unsalted butter
- 2 tablespoons Worcestershire sauce
- 2 teaspoons seasoned salt (I use Lawry’s)
- 1 1/2 teaspoons gar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on onion powder
- 2 cups bagel chips, lightly crushed
- 4 1/2 cups Rice Chex cereal
- 4 1/2 cups Wheat Chex cereal
- 3 cups mini pretzel twists
- 1 cup roasted, salted peanuts
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 250°F and line two rimmed baking sheets with parchment paper.
- Melt the butter in a microwave-safe bowl, stirring every 10 seconds until smooth. Whisk in Worcestershire sauce, seasoned salt, garlic powder, and onion powder.
- In a large mixing bowl, crush the bagel chips into bite-sized pieces. Add Rice Chex, Wheat Chex, pretzels, and peanuts. Toss lightly to combine.
- Pour half of the butter mixture over the dry mix and toss gently. Add the remaining butter mixture and toss again until everything is coated.
- Spread the mixture evenly onto the prepared baking sheets.
- Bake for 45–50 minutes, stirring every 15 minutes, until golden and crisp.
- Let cool for 10 minutes before serving.
Notes
Store in an airtight container at room temperature for 1–2 weeks. Customize with spicy seasonings, dried fruits, or a nut-free version as desired.
